how the repair process works

Every job starts with inspection. We examine the wheel for cracks, bends, and finish type, whether bare alloy, painted, machined, or powder-coated, because the repair method and materials change with each.

For curb rash, the damaged area is sanded, filled if needed, and refinished to match the surrounding surface.

After finishing, the color and texture are matched to the rest of the wheel.

A final quality check under direct light confirms the blend before anything leaves our hands.

cost and turnaround factors

When people search for wheel repair Irvine cost, the answer depends on three things: damage severity, wheel finish, and urgency.

A light curb scuff on a standard painted alloy sits at the lower end of the range. A deeply gouged machined-finish wheel costs more because the tooling and finish-matching process is more involved.

Same-day service is realistic for minor cosmetic repairs, especially mobile jobs. specialty finishes, or multiple wheels push turnaround to a couple of days.

Requesting a rush does not always help. Some coatings need proper cure time regardless of schedule, and cutting that short means a finish that will not hold up.

making the right choice

Not every wheel needs a full refinish, and not every damaged rim can be safely repaired.

Knowing which situation applies saves time and money. A cosmetic scuff is a quick fix. A cracked or severely bent alloy wheel is a replacement conversation.

Mobile repair is a good option for minor cosmetic work when convenience matters.

The distinction comes down to the type and depth of damage, and a proper inspection makes that clear before any work begins.
